About Jens Eyding

Jens Eyding is a scholar working on Rehabilitation, Internal Medicine and Neurology, having authored 60 papers that have together received 1.1k indexed citations. Recurring topics across this work include Acute Ischemic Stroke Management (30 papers), Ultrasound and Hyperthermia Applications (16 papers), Photoacoustic and Ultrasonic Imaging (15 papers), Stroke Rehabilitation and Recovery (13 papers), Ultrasound Imaging and Elastography (9 papers), Cerebrovascular and Carotid Artery Diseases (9 papers), Traumatic Brain Injury and Neurovascular Disturbances (9 papers) and Venous Thromboembolism Diagnosis and Management (7 papers). The work is most often cited by research in Internal Medicine (132 citations), Neurology (483 citations) and Rehabilitation (179 citations). Jens Eyding has collaborated with scholars based in Germany, Switzerland and Netherlands. Frequent co-authors include Christos Krogias, Thomas Postert, Ralph Weber, Wilko Wilkening, Dirk Bartig, Saskia H. Meves, Daniela Berg, Stefanie Behnke, Günter Seidel and Uwe Walter. Their work appears in journals such as Ultrasound in Medicine & Biology, Stroke, Ultraschall in der Medizin - European Journal of Ultrasound, International review of neurobiology and Journal of Cerebral Blood Flow & Metabolism.
